  • What Happened

    Boots Riley has criticized Martin Scorsese for his recent endorsement of artificial intelligence (AI) in filmmaking, suggesting that Scorsese's involvement with Black Forest Labs is motivated by financial gain rather than genuine interest in the technology. Riley's comments reflect a growing concern among filmmakers regarding the implications of AI on creative processes.

  • Why It Matters

    Scorsese's position as an advisor at Black Forest Labs marks a significant shift in his career, as he aims to leverage AI to enhance storyboarding in filmmaking, a move that has drawn both support and backlash from industry peers.

  • The Bigger Picture

    The debate surrounding AI in filmmaking highlights a broader tension within the industry, as many artists fear that reliance on technology could undermine traditional creative practices, while others see it as an opportunity to innovate and streamline production processes.
